An idea I love for linking your "WiiWorld" to interactive games and the Shopping Channel, Voting Channel, etc.:
Working with Wii Sports 2, put a bowling alley, golf club, tennis court, boxing arena, and baseball staduim in the "WiiWorld". When a player's Mii walks through the door/gate to the location, the system will (quickly) load the specific sport (be it bowling, golf, wherever you are) from the Wii Sports 2 disc in the drive. When the player is done with the game, the system leaves the disc data stuff and you see the Mii outside that sport's building. All seamlessly. Playing the sports with your friends online. For the Shopping Channel, have a video game store (sponsored by/advertised as Gamestop, I'd expect) that connects to your systems Shopping Channel the same way. Pretty much the same thing for the voting channel and whatever else the Wii has online. (I don't know much about all the channels, I'm stuck on dial-up.) Yay or nay?

OK, so I'm about to go against the grain (again). When I first read the article I thought "Wow! That sounds cool!". Then I thought about it for a bit. And kind of had second thoughts.
Why does the Wii have to follow where the PS3 leads? That way, Sony is setting the agenda. What is it that makes the majority of us here (and I use this term in its widest possible sense) 'Nintendo Fanboys/girls'? Is it the fact that Nintendo has regularly tried to do it's own thing without necessarily following tried and tested routes to bring innovation to gaming(DS,Wii)? If the Wii remains entirely unchanged and without any of the features I have read so many people asking for, will you still love yours? I don't think that MY Wii is missing anything, I'm just glad that I have one! |
